Bears walk on the soles of their soft feet, so they often do not leave distinct tracks unless they walk through soft mud or snow. Black bear paw. Bears have 5 toes on each foot. Their large toe is on the outside of the foot and the small inner toe does not always register. Footpads are bigger at the outer edges. Web19 de nov. de 2012 · It turns out that a bear paw skeleton is very similar to that of a human hand or a child’s foot. The above picture shows a skinned bear paw with the claws cut off. The similarities between a bear paw and a human hand skeleton are uncanny, even though they look nothing alike in their original and attached states.
